The small rectangular gasket in the first pic near the bottom of the pic is for the oil pump, it goes between the pump body and the valve body. If you haven't disassembled the oil pump then you won't need it.
For the o-rings:
One goes between the coutershaft bearing support and the engine case, on the right side of the motor behind the transmission cover (5x2.4mm).
Four go under the camshaft support towers (3.7x1.7 mm OR 5.8x1.9 in K2 and later).
Two go between the head and cylinder (11x2.5 mm)
Two go between the cylinder and block (11x2.5 mm).
One goes behind the spark advancer shaft where it plugs into the crank (6x2.3 mm).
One goes on the clutch lifter adjusting bolt (5x.24 mm).
One seals the starter to the case (24.4x3.1 mm).
Three seal the oil pump to the motor (size unlisted).
One seals the oil pump leak stopper cap (15x2.5mm).
Two go on the oil hoses (15x2.5 mm).
One goes on the main oil passage collar between the crankcase halves (8x3 mm).
Three are for the oil passage caps (two under the motor, one on the right side) (19.4x2.
One goes on the left side oil passage plug behind the alternator cover (11x2.5)
One goes on the oil passage plug at the front of the motor (13x2.5).
One goes on the neutral switch (8x3 mm).
One goes on the oil filter bolt (15x2.5).
That adds up to 26 as you have indicated in your pic. But one MIGHT go on the automatic oiler element inside the final shaft (6.4x3 mm) depending on the year of the motor.
Measure what you have and double-check your parts manual. I took these sizes from a K0-K2 parts book.
mystic_1